Hoàng Đạo (1907–1948) is a pen name for Nguyễn Tường Long, an influential essayist and novelist during the inter-war years in Vietnam.He was an important member of the literary collective Tự Lực văn đoàn and was Nhất Linh's brother.

Tùng originally wrote "Cơn mưa ngang qua" for Over Band and Young Pilots before deciding to record the song himself. [4] [10] He published it on the music website Zing MP3 in August 2011, and within two months of release, it had 1.7 million streams. [14] "Cơn mưa ngang qua " 's success exceeded Tùng's expectations.
